Strong Quarterly Results Despite Challenges
Recently, Greenlight Re announced an impressive performance in the second quarter of 2024, even in the face of unexpected catastrophe losses linked to the U.S. storm season. The company reported a 9.1% increase in gross written premiums, totaling $169 million compared to the same period last year. Additionally, it disclosed a net income of $8 million, showcasing its resilience. The fully diluted book value per share experienced a growth of 1.5% during the quarter, now standing at $17.65.
Strategic Changes for Future Stability
In response to the recent challenges, Greenlight Re has proactively implemented strategic changes to reduce its vulnerability to future storm-related losses. One of the main actions includes the non-renewal of its homeowner's insurance program. Furthermore, the company intends to increase its investment in the Solace Glass fund from 60% to 70% of the adjusted book value. These steps illustrate Greenlight's dedication to managing its portfolio effectively and optimizing capital allocation for long-term growth.

Understanding Financial Metrics and Valuation
Examining Greenlight Capital Re's (GLRE) financial metrics offers key insights for potential investors. The stock is currently trading at a favorable earnings multiple, with a P/E Ratio of 7.33. The adjusted P/E Ratio for the last twelve months as of Q2 2024 is marginally lower at 7.14, which may suggest that the stock is undervalued in relation to its earnings—definitely something for value investors to keep in mind.
Profitability and Investment Considerations
While the company has shown profitability over the past twelve months, it's important to highlight some concerns as well. The gross profit margins are relatively low at 17.95%, which indicates that, even with a revenue growth of 13.65% during the same period, the cost of goods sold may be affecting overall profitability. This is an important factor to consider if you're thinking about investing.
Price to Book Ratio and Dividend Policy
Another important metric for investors to consider is the company’s Price to Book ratio, which stands at 0.79. This suggests that the stock could be undervalued when looking at the company's assets. Also, keep in mind that Greenlight Capital Re does not offer dividends, which may impact investment strategies for those seeking income-generating stocks.
